Written Answers. - Tourism Development.

116.

asked the Minister for Finance the moneys which are likely to be available for tourism development under the expanded EC Social and Regional Funds; if any specific amounts for tourism were agreed at the meeting of the Council of Ministers on 24 October 1988; the way in which it is proposed to allocate this money in Ireland; and if he will make a statement on the matter.

No specific allocation of money from the Structural Funds for tourism has been established at European Community level. The member states' proposals for the allocation of funds will be set out in their development plans. The Commission will examine all member states' plans and, in agreement with each member state, will establish the broad allocation of funds in documents to be known as the "Community Support Frameworks".

With regard to the provision of funds for tourism in the 1989 Estimates in the context of Ireland's development plan, I would refer the Deputy to my Financial Statement of 25 January.
